Road traffic in Lisbon will be subject to detours or delays this weekend to allow for the 10th of June holiday celebrations.
In the capital traffic will be cut off on Ribeira das Naus between10am and 11am. On Sunday it will be interrupted along most main avenues between 8am and 1pm, and again from 6am on Monday morning.
Lisbon Town Hall has also asked residents in the city to keep their bags of rubbish indoors and not put them out for collection tonight, as there won’t be a bin service due to the 10 June holiday. Only the neighbourhoods of Mouraria and Bica, where the door-to-door collection service is in place, will go ahead as usual. Lisbon town hall recalled there will also be no rubbish collection on the night of Sunday 12 June.
Most shops, amenities and services will also be closed today.
